The built-in Peripheral Unit Controller
acts as an interpreter between
connected video equipment, such as
a set-top box, recorder or DVD player,
and the Beo4 remote control.
You can use the Beo4 remote control
to gain access to the channels and
functions offered by your equipment.
Some functions are available via Beo4
when you switch on the equipment.
Additional functions are available
through a Peripheral Unit Controller
menu that you bring up on the
screen.
For instruction in the various
functions offered by your equipment,
refer to the product's own user's
guide.
For further information about
supported equipment, contact your
Bang & Olufsen retailer.

Use connected video equipment with Beo4

Peripheral Unit Controller menu
Buttons on the remote controls included with
your equipment may not match those on
Beo4. To see which Beo4 buttons activate
specific services or functions, bring up the
Peripheral Unit Controller menu on the
screen.
Press a source button* to switch
on connected equipment
Press to bring up the Peripheral
Unit Controller menu
Press the number button that
activates the function you want,
or ...
... press one of the coloured
buttons to activate a function
When you have selected a
peripheral unit controller as a
source, press MENU twice to
bring up the television's main
menu.
*NOTE! Which source button activates your
peripheral unit depends on the tuner setup and
settings in the CONNECTIONS menu, refer to
pages 16 and 36 for further information.
